The first provisional tax payment for the 2027 tax year is due on 31 August 2026.

This deadline applies to qualifying individual provisional taxpayers and companies with a February financial year-end.

Provisional tax is based on estimated taxable income. This means taxpayers need to consider their expected income, allowable expenses and overall tax position before completing the IRP6 return.

A rushed or unsupported estimate can result in unnecessary risk, penalties or an unexpected tax liability later.

One software subscription may not seem expensive.

The problem begins when different employees and departments subscribe to separate tools, platforms and applications without anyone maintaining a complete record.

Over time, unused licences, duplicated services and automatic renewals can quietly increase operating expenses. This is known as SaaS creep.

Running a business in South Africa means managing several ongoing compliance responsibilities.

CIPC, SARS, UIF and COIDA each have different requirements, submission processes and deadlines. Falling behind can result in penalties, tax-compliance problems, delayed Letters of Good Standing, deregistration and lost business opportunities.

Compliance should not only be viewed as an administrative burden. When managed correctly, it can protect your business, strengthen its credibility and help maintain access to tenders, funding and commercial opportunities.
